    Job Summary

    Job Responsibilities

    • Involved with the design and development of test programs to measure the functionality and integrity of products and services. Write test procedures and protocols to assess product reliability and evaluates the ability of products to meet performance standards and specifications. Debug test hardware and software.
    • Support and participate in technical activity
    • Design, develop, analyze, document and support testing of products, systems or subsystems
    • May use computer-aided engineering or other design/analysis software in the performance of assignments
    • Ability to work independently under supervision of others
    • Provide regular reporting of progress and status
    • Responsible for completion of assigned task on time and meeting technical requirements
    • Review customer specifications and requirements, and under direction, develop designs to best support them, including cost as a key design variable
    • Specify and evaluate supplier components, subsystems and services
    • Support the program design to cost and design for manufacture requirements
    • Develop prototypes to retire key development risks as directed
    • Communicate clearly (written and oral) with other company personnel and the customer as required
    • May participate in preparation of less complex proposals
    • Support, communicate, reinforce and defend the mission, values and culture of the organization
    • Attend appropriate engineering, customer or business meetings
